是一种常见的前端开发需求,可以通过以下方式实现:
- HTML和JavaScript:使用HTML的<select>元素创建下拉列表,并使用JavaScript监听选择事件。根据选择的值,动态改变其他下拉列表的选项。可以使用JavaScript的事件监听和DOM操作来实现此功能。
- 前端框架:使用流行的前端框架如React、Vue或Angular,可以更方便地管理和更新下拉列表的选项。这些框架提供了状态管理和组件化的能力,可以根据选择的值来更新其他组件的状态。
- 数据库查询:如果下拉列表的选项需要从数据库中获取,可以通过后端开发来实现。前端发送请求到后端,后端查询数据库并返回相应的数据,前端再根据返回的数据更新下拉列表的选项。
- 应用场景:这种功能常用于表单中的联动选择,例如选择一个国家后,下一个下拉列表会显示该国家的省份或城市。也可以用于根据不同的选项展示不同的内容或功能。
- 腾讯云相关产品:腾讯云提供了丰富的云计算产品,可以用于支持前端开发和部署。例如,可以使用腾讯云的云服务器(CVM)来部署前端应用,使用云数据库(TencentDB)存储下拉列表的选项数据,使用云函数(SCF)来处理后端逻辑等。
请注意,以上只是一种实现方式的示例,具体的实现方法和技术选择可能因项目需求和开发环境而异。